Database Administrator
(REF: NDMA 20) (1 Position)
Reporting to the ICT Manager, the Database Administrator will be responsible for the day to day running of the Authority’s databases
Core duties and responsibilities:
- Develop and maintain the Authority’ databases and ensure that applications are developed using both national and international software development standards and best practices
- Support integration of GIS and Remote Sensing /Earth observation products into the database development process
- Undertake capacity building of the Authority’s staff both at national and county levels and support county offices in the administration of drought management databases
Applicants must meet the following minimum requirements:
- Bachelor’s degree from a recognized university in computer science. Applicants with a Master’s degree in Computer Science will have an added advantage
- Certification from relevant recognized professional body in database development, particularly in SQL Server, and a FOSS database management system such as MySQL and PostgreSQL
- Practical knowledge in use of GIS and Remote Sensing applications
- Relevant working experience of at least 3 years
